Living Well, Simply
What we choose each day—how we eat, move, rest, and connect—shapes our health, our energy, and even our mood. Rooted in both tradition and science, I believe these daily choices are powerful tools for cultivating wellbeing.
Food is an essential part of that. Some meals are pure joy and celebration, while others are created with nourishment in mind—both have their place in a life of balance and intention. As Michael Pollan wisely said, “Eat food. Not too much. Mostly plants.”
A well-lived life extends beyond the plate. It’s found in balance—in how we care for ourselves and how we savor the beauty of our meals, our surroundings, and the company we keep.
